Aprendiendo Ethereum/RSK (2)

Published on Author lopez

Anterior Post Siguiente Post Para entender en profundidad los proyectos Ethereum y RSK, y todo lo que está relacionado con ellos, debemos estudiar primero Bitcoin, sus ideas y su ecosistema. En el primer post comenté un primer libro a leer sobre Bitcoin. Otro libro para leer es: Learning Bitcoin escrito por Richard Caetano (blog) CEO y cofundador de Stratumn.… Continue reading Aprendiendo Ethereum/RSK (2)

Resoluciones del Nuevo Mes: Julio 2017

Published on Author lopez

Ya llegamos a la segunda parte del año, parece que fue ayer cuando comenzó. Un año lleno de trabajo interesante, y con ideas para implementar. Es tiempo de escribir las resoluciones para el nuevo mes. Antes, un repaso de las anteriores: – Continuar RskSharp [pendiente] – Continuar SimpleBlockchain [pendiente] – Continuar BlockchainSharp [completo] ver repo… Continue reading Resoluciones del Nuevo Mes: Julio 2017

Aprendiendo Ethereum/RSK (1)

Published on Author lopez

Siguiente Post A comienzos del año pasado (febrero 2016) me incorporé al equipo de desarrollo de @RskSmart. Soy un programador con experiencia, pero en aquel entonces, sin conocimiento de Bitcoin, Ethereum, blockchains y demás, apenas alguna conferencia y lo que leía ocasionalmente en posts y artículos. Como había trabajado en FinTech un año, algo me había… Continue reading Aprendiendo Ethereum/RSK (1)

Nuevo Almacenamiento en Ethereum/RSK (1)

Published on Author lopez

Siguiente Post Una Máquina Virtual Ethereum maneja el almacenamiento de un contrato en celdas, cada una es accedida por una dirección de 32 bytes y contiene un valor de 32 bytes. Una visión simplificada: Pero en la  implementación RSK, hay una nueva característica: una celda puede contener una cantidad arbitraria de datos, un byte array: Esta característica… Continue reading Nuevo Almacenamiento en Ethereum/RSK (1)

Multi-Blockchains En Ethereum/RSK (2)

Published on Author lopez

Anterior Post Para soportar muchas blockchains en una red tipo Ethereum/RSK, propongo tener bloques “bicolor”: Una transacción normal tiene una cuenta enviadora, una cuenta receptora, opcionalmente datos para ejecutar un contrato, un valor a transferir, y el hash del estado final del mundo, el llamado “state root”. En la propuesta de bloque “bicolor” CADA TRANSACCION… Continue reading Multi-Blockchains En Ethereum/RSK (2)